Scheels Center is the location where the North Dakota State Bison (11-5) will take on the Oral Roberts Golden Eagles (5-10) on Saturday.

The Oral Roberts Golden Eagles stepped onto the hardwood against UT Arlington and took a loss by a score of 69-57 in their last game. Oral Roberts ended with a 30.9% field goal percentage (17 out of 55) and knocked down 2 of their 20 shots from beyond the arc. At the charity stripe, the Golden Eagles knocked down 21 of 25 shots for a rate of 84.0%. In terms of grabbing rebounds, they collected a total of 29 with 9 of them being offensive. They also doled out 7 dimes for this contest as well as forcing the opposition into 14 turnovers and having 11 steals. Regarding the defense, Oral Roberts let their opponent shoot 47.1% from the field on 24 out of 51 shooting. UT Arlington distributed 14 dimes and had 11 steals for the matchup. Additionally, UT Arlington pulled down 32 rebounds (7 offensive, 25 defensive), but wasn't able to record a block. UT Arlington finished the game shooting 65.0% at the free throw line by burying 13 of their 20 shots. They knocked down 8 of 18 shots from downtown. In reference to personal fouls, the Golden Eagles ended up finishing with 16 while UT Arlington had 17 personal fouls.
Ty Harper is someone who was a major factor for the game. He finished shooting 29.4% from the field and also totaled 2 dimes. He played 34 minutes and grabbed 4 rebounds. He ended up walking away with 18 points on 5 of 17 shooting.

Oral Roberts steps onto the hardwood with a record of 5-10 so far this season. They average 73.7 points per game (272nd in Division 1) while shooting 41.8% from the floor. The Golden Eagles are connecting on 33.4% on shots from beyond the arc (133 of 398) and 77.4% from the free throw line. As a unit, Oral Roberts is collecting 33.7 rebounds per game and has racked up 168 dimes this year, which is 310th in the nation in terms of passing the rock. They turn the ball over 15.0 times per contest and as a team they are committing 19.2 fouls per contest.

The last time they took the court, the North Dakota State Bison went home victorious with a score of 84-61 against South Dakota. The Bison were able to pull down 22 defensive boards and 12 offensive boards for a total of 34 in this contest. They coughed up the ball 8 times, while earning 9 steals for this game. South Dakota had 15 fouls for this game which got the Bison to the free throw line for 17 attempts. They were able to knock down 11 of the free throw attempts for a rate of 64.7%. In regard to shooting from 3-point land, North Dakota State made 7 of 25 tries (28.0%). Overall, the Bison walked away from this one shooting 33 out of 60 from the field which gave them a shooting percentage of 55.0%. The Bison allowed South Dakota to make 20 of 50 attempts from the field which gave them a rate of 40.0% for the matchup. They shot 36.4% from three-point range by connecting on 8 of 22 and finished the contest at 13 of 15 at the free throw line (86.7%). In regard to rebounds, North Dakota State permitted South Dakota to grab 22 in all (6 offensive).
Treyson Anderson pitched in for the Bison for the game. He tallied 14 points in his 22 minutes on the court, but wasn't able to notch an assist. He knocked down 3 of 9 for the matchup giving him a rate of 33.3%, and accounted for 5 rebounds.
North Dakota State has a win-loss record of 11-5 this year. The Bison are responsible for committing 15.3 personal fouls every game and they connect on 72.3% from the free throw line. They are getting an assist 15.5 times per contest (126th in the country) and they are giving up possession 11.4 times per game. North Dakota State has 1,297 points on the year (81.1 per contest) and they grab 36.4 boards per contest. When it comes to offense, the Bison are connecting on 46.1% from the field, which ranks 155th in the nation.
The North Dakota State defense surrenders 34.4% on 3-pointers (116 of 337) and opponents are connecting on 74.0% of their free throw attempts. They have relinquished 12.9 assists and 32.9 total rebounds per game, which is ranked 159th and 100th in those categories. The Bison on the defensive end are ranked 100th in college hoops in points given up per game with 69.6. They are forcing their opponents into 15.8 turnovers on a nightly basis and have allowed teams to shoot 43.9% from the floor (211th in the country).
